Refined hemp seed oil is clear and colorless, with little flavor. It is primarily used in body care products. Industrial hemp seed oil is used in lubricants, paints, inks, fuel, and plastics. Hemp seed oil is used in the production of soaps, shampoos and detergents. The oil has a 3:1 ratio of omega-6 to omega-3 essential fatty acids. [1]

After the oil is extracted from the hemp seeds, the residual mass is a protein-rich material useful for food processing. [ 3 ] [ 4 ] The protein in hemp seeds is made up of the two highly digestible globular types of proteins, edestin (60–80%) and 2S albumin , [ 5 ] with edestin also being rich in the essential amino acids.
